But another major piece of this brand comes from my Filipino roots.

I am Filipino American, raised by my full blooded Filipino mother who came to America from the Philippines. She eventually raised me as a single mother while holding tightly to our culture, traditions, and family values. Some of my favorite childhood memories were growing up surrounded by loud Filipino family parties, karaoke, food covering every table, cousins running everywhere, and entire rooms gathering around televisions to watch Manny Pacquiao fights.

For Filipino families, boxing wasn’t just entertainment — it was pride. Manny Pacquiao represented heart, resilience, sacrifice, and the belief that someone from humble beginnings could inspire an entire generation. Watching those fights with my family became part of my childhood and part of what shaped the love and respect I have for combat sports today.
